What are the typical costs for full-time daycare or preschool in Yulan, NY, and are there any local assistance programs?

In Yulan and the surrounding Sullivan County area, full-time daycare for an infant can range from approximately $225 to $300 per week, while care for a toddler or preschooler typically costs between $175 and $250 per week. These rates are generally lower than in more urban parts of New York State but can vary based on the program's curriculum, hours, and facility type. For financial assistance, parents should apply for the New York State Child Care Subsidy Program through the Sullivan County Department of Family Services. Additionally, local providers may offer sliding scale fees or sibling discounts, so it's important to inquire directly.

How can I verify if a daycare or home-based childcare provider in Yulan is properly licensed and what should I look for during a visit?

All licensed childcare programs in New York are regulated by the Office of Children and Family Services (OCFS). You can verify a provider's license, view inspection reports, and check for any violations by using the OCFS "Child Care Facility Search" tool online. When visiting a potential daycare in Yulan, look for a valid license posted, ask about staff-to-child ratios (NY requires 1:4 for infants, 1:5 for toddlers), check for safe and clean indoor/outdoor spaces, and inquire about staff qualifications and ongoing training. For home-based programs, ensure they are either licensed or registered as a Family Day Care home.

Are there any nature or outdoor-focused childcare programs available in the Yulan area, given its rural setting?

Yes, Yulan's location in the Catskills region and proximity to natural resources like the Delaware River and state parks has inspired several childcare providers to incorporate outdoor education. Some local home-based daycares and smaller centers emphasize "forest school" principles, with regular outdoor play and nature exploration, weather permitting. When researching options, ask specifically about daily outdoor time, access to secure natural play areas, and if they follow curricula like "Nature-Based Learning." Availability can be limited, so contacting providers early to understand their philosophy is key.

What is the average waitlist time for infant care in Yulan, and what strategies can I use to secure a spot?

Due to limited facilities and high demand for infant care (children under 18 months), waitlists in Yulan and surrounding Sullivan County can range from 3 to 9 months, sometimes longer for preferred providers. It is strongly recommended to begin your search and get on multiple waitlists as early as possible, ideally during pregnancy. Contact all licensed centers and registered family daycares within a reasonable commute. Be proactive—follow up every few months to express continued interest. Also, consider expanding your search to nearby towns like Eldred or Narrowsburg for more options.

What are the common operating hours for daycare centers in Yulan, and are there options for parents with non-traditional or seasonal work schedules?

Most licensed daycare centers and home-based programs in Yulan operate on a fairly standard schedule, typically from around 7:00 AM to 5:30 or 6:00 PM, Monday through Friday. However, given the area's seasonal tourism and agricultural economy, some providers may offer limited flexibility or part-time arrangements during peak seasons. Options for overnight, weekend, or variable-hour care are extremely rare. Parents with non-traditional schedules often need to arrange a patchwork of care, such as combining a traditional daycare with a private babysitter or nanny share. It's crucial to discuss your specific scheduling needs upfront with any potential provider.

Childcare Insights for Yulan

Finding the right childcare is a journey for any parent, but when your child has special needs, the search takes on an added layer of importance and care. For families in Yulan, New York, nestled in the scenic Sullivan County region, the quest for a "special needs daycare near me" is about more than just proximity; it's about finding a supportive, understanding, and skilled environment where your child can truly thrive. The good news is that while options within the immediate village may be limited, the surrounding area offers valuable resources and a community-oriented approach that can lead you to the perfect fit.

The first step for any Yulan parent is to broaden the geographic scope while focusing on specific qualifications. Daycares and early intervention programs in nearby towns like Eldred, Port Jervis, or Monticello may have the specialized training and smaller staff-to-child ratios that are so crucial. When researching, look for facilities that explicitly mention experience with your child's specific needs, whether that's autism spectrum disorders, developmental delays, physical disabilities, or sensory processing challenges. Don't hesitate to call and ask detailed questions about their staff's certifications, their daily routine structure, and how they handle individualized care plans. A quality program will welcome these inquiries and be transparent about their capabilities.

Connecting with local networks is perhaps your most powerful tool. Reach out to the Sullivan County Department of Family Services or the Mid-Hudson Regional Early Childhood Direction Center. These organizations maintain directories and can provide referrals to licensed programs that accept children with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) or Individualized Family Service Plans (IFSPs). Furthermore, tapping into local parent support groups, either through Sullivan County or online communities for the Tri-State area, can yield personal recommendations and honest insights that you won't find on a website. Another practical avenue is to consult with your child’s current therapists or pediatrician; they often have a working knowledge of which local daycares collaborate effectively with outside specialists.
